What are the three sorts of zodiac signs?

Cardinal signs, fixed signs, and changeable signs are the three major categories of zodiac signs. The zodiac sign’s three modalities are determined by how we function and express ourselves in the world. These three modalities each have four zodiac signs, one each from the fire, earth, air, and water elements, based on the properties of each zodiac sign.

What are the four signs of the zodiac?

The Elements of Astrology: Fire, Earth, Air, and Water Signs

  • Aries, Leo, and Sagittarius are the fire signs.
  • Taurus, Virgo, and Capricorn are earth signs.
  • Gemini, Libra, and Aquarius are air signs.
  • Cancer, Scorpio, and Pisces are all water signs.

Which zodiac has the best luck?

Sagittarius is blessed with good fortune. In fact, three of our four astrological experts believe it is the luckiest of all the zodiac signs (our fourth expert put it in their top three.) So, why is this the case? It has to do with the fact that Jupiter, the planet of luck, good fortune, abundance, and power, rules the sign, according to best-selling romance astrologer Anna Kovach.

Sagittarius, the free-spirited, globe-trotting sign, is also willing to take a chance in life, which can lead to serendipitous encounters. According to Kovach, “those born under this sign are lovely and prominent.” “They are naturally drawn to opportunities to travel the world and expand their knowledge.”

The good fortune of Sagittarians may even be a self-fulfilling prophecy. “They’re upbeat enough to make the best of any situation,” Kovach says. “Perhaps it’s because they honestly feel they can accomplish anything they set their minds to.”
